Abstract: Objective To study the effect of c-myc small interference RNA(siRNA) on c-mye protein in leukemic cells, and investigate a new method of gene therapy on leukemia. Methods siRNA against c-myc mRNA were designed and synthesized. The siRNA at 100 nmol/ml density was transfected into HL-60 cells. The cells cultured at 24 h, 48 h or 72 h were collected after being transfected, and the total protein of the cells was extracted according to the instruction booklet of TRIzol reagent. The expression level of c-myc protein was examined by Western blotting. Results After being treated with siRNA of c-myc, the quantity of c-myc protein was obviously reduced. It was remarkably lower than that of the control group. Furthermore after 72 h treatment with siRNA, the expression of c-myc protein reached its lowest. Conclusion The siRNA of c-myc can suppress the expression of c-myc protein in HL-60 cells. There are sequence targeted and time-dependence effect. The siRNA of c-myc may become a new tool of gene therapy on leukemia.
